Context & Ripple Effects
The reliability push lands mid-pivot: months earlier Slack had launched Enterprise Grid specifically to win large firms with unlimited workspaces and admin controls, but Moorhead's comparison to Twitter's fail-whale era captures the risk — enterprises won't standardize on a collaboration layer that goes dark. The Reuters report puts a number on the problem: 40 days with outages since April 2017.
The coverage that follows suggests the team was necessary but not sufficient — Slack went on to suffer a six-hour outage in October 2020, repeated degraded performance in 2022, and another full-app outage in 2023, while analysts tied its standalone struggles to distribution rather than product.
First-order effects
- Slack's enterprise sales teams now have a concrete answer to the reliability objection blocking Enterprise Grid deals, but also a public admission that outages were frequent enough to warrant a dedicated engineering group.
Second-order effects
- Vendors selling failure-simulation tooling gain a marquee validation point — Gremlin's $18M Series B later that year rode the same premise that services should rehearse outages before customers live them.
Third-order effects
- Reliability shifts from an ops afterthought to a procurement gate for workplace software: if a company's messaging layer fails, work stops, so buyers increasingly treat uptime commitments as contract terms — though Slack's recurring 2020–2023 outages show a dedicated team alone doesn't close the gap.
The trend: Collaboration platforms are being forced to treat reliability as core infrastructure investment as they move upmarket into enterprises, with chaos-engineering tooling emerging as the supporting industry.
